在数字化时代的浪潮下,建筑行业正经历着一场前所未有的变革。虚拟现实(VR)与建筑信息模型(BIM)的结合,为建筑行业带来了全新的可能性。VR+BIM公司通过将建筑设计与施工过程虚拟化,实现了在虚拟世界中提前“施工”,这不仅提高了建筑效率,还降低了成本和风险。本文将深入探讨VR+BIM公司如何实现这一创新技术。
虚拟现实(VR)与建筑信息模型(BIM)的融合
虚拟现实(VR)技术
虚拟现实技术是一种可以创建和体验虚拟世界的计算机仿真系统。通过VR,用户可以进入一个完全沉浸式的虚拟环境,感受与真实世界相似的视觉、听觉、触觉等感官体验。
建筑信息模型(BIM)
建筑信息模型(BIM)是一种数字化的建筑信息表示方法,它将建筑物的物理和功能特性整合到一个三维模型中。BIM技术可以用于建筑设计、施工和运营等各个阶段。
VR+BIM的融合优势
VR+BIM技术的融合,使得建筑行业可以在虚拟环境中进行设计、模拟和施工,从而实现以下优势:
- 提高设计效率:设计师可以在虚拟环境中进行交互式设计,快速调整和优化设计方案。
- 降低施工风险:通过虚拟施工,可以提前发现设计中的问题,避免实际施工中的风险和延误。
- 节省成本:虚拟施工可以减少实际施工中的材料浪费和返工,从而降低成本。
VR+BIM公司在虚拟世界中提前“施工”的实现方法
1. 建立虚拟建筑模型
VR+BIM公司首先需要建立建筑项目的虚拟模型。这包括收集建筑项目的各种信息,如地形、结构、材料等,并将其整合到一个三维模型中。
# 假设使用Python中的BIM库建立虚拟建筑模型
from bim import BuildingModel
# 创建建筑模型对象
building_model = BuildingModel()
# 添加地形信息
building_model.add_terrain(terrain_data)
# 添加结构信息
building_model.add_structure(structure_data)
# 添加材料信息
building_model.add_material(material_data)
2. 虚拟施工模拟
在虚拟环境中,VR+BIM公司可以对建筑项目进行施工模拟。这包括模拟施工流程、施工机械和施工人员等。
# 假设使用Python中的VR库进行虚拟施工模拟
from vr import VirtualConstruction
# 创建虚拟施工对象
virtual_construction = VirtualConstruction(building_model)
# 模拟施工流程
virtual_construction.simulate_construction()
3. 交互式设计优化
在虚拟环境中,设计师可以与虚拟建筑模型进行交互,实时调整和优化设计方案。
# 假设使用Python中的VR库进行交互式设计优化
from vr import InteractiveDesign
# 创建交互式设计对象
interactive_design = InteractiveDesign(building_model)
# 调整设计方案
interactive_design.adjust_design()
4. 虚拟现实培训
VR+BIM公司还可以利用虚拟现实技术对施工人员进行培训,提高施工质量和效率。
# 假设使用Python中的VR库进行虚拟现实培训
from vr import VirtualTraining
# 创建虚拟培训对象
virtual_training = VirtualTraining(building_model)
# 进行培训
virtual_training.train_staff()
总结
VR+BIM技术的融合为建筑行业带来了巨大的变革。通过在虚拟世界中提前“施工”,VR+BIM公司不仅提高了建筑效率,还降低了成本和风险。随着技术的不断发展,VR+BIM将在建筑行业中发挥越来越重要的作用。
